Reporting to the Head of Business Continuity, the Business Continuity Manager will be responsible for ensuring that all DSII requirements are being met and co-ordinating the development and implementation of the Business Continuity (BC) and IT Disaster Recovery (ITDR) programmes to minimize business impact due to operational disruption, with a focus on recovery and resumption of critical business services to fulfil business and regulatory obligations.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Oversee the delivery of the Business Continuity Management (BCM) programme for the business in accordance with Group policies and standards
  • Develop and maintain comprehensive entity level BC and Incidence Management (IM) plans
  • Coordinate the creation of departmental Business Impact Analyses (BIA) and BC plans
  • Support execution of the BC plans and coordinate the efforts of crisis management response and recovery
  • Manage annual ITDR exercises with IT department and business department stakeholders
  • Develop, maintain, and update the Recovery Plan (RCP) to stabilize and restore financial strength during severe stress situations
  • Regularly test the feasibility and effectiveness of the RCP and update it based on changes in circumstances
  • Engage regulator to maintain and update the resolution planning
  • Coordinate and submit data for resolution planning and resolvability assessments and the conduct of resolution
  • Facilitate training and exercises to prepare staff for handling disruptions effectively including coordinating industry wide stress scenario exercises
  • Ensure compliance with internal and regulatory requirements and guidelines in relation to BCM and DSII (include fulfilling all reporting requirements)
  • Provide secretariat support for Steering Committee meetings
  • Perform third party due diligence assessments on BC preparedness
  • Manage BC enquiries from internal stakeholders 
  • Assist in Incident discussion, assessments and reporting

Desired Experience and Skills:

  • Proven experience (at least 8+ years) in Business Continuity Management and/or IT disaster recovery programme delivery, preferably within a financial institution.
  • Strong leadership and team management skills.
  • Excellent communication and coordination abilities with internal and external stakeholders
  • Knowledge and implementation experience of applicable laws and regulations in the insurance sector
  • Strong understanding of business continuity standards and best practices
  • Experienced in coordinating BC and IT disaster recovery exercises
  • Experience in managing recovery and resolution planning for D-SIB or D-SII is desirable

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Business Management, Computer Science, or related field
  • Professional certifications such as CBCP, MBCP, PMP, DRI or ISO would also be highly desirable

Language

  • Strong command of the English language

What you need to know about the Singapore Tech Scene

The digital revolution has driven a constant demand for tech professionals across industries like software development, data analytics and cybersecurity. In Singapore, one of the largest cities in Southeast Asia, the demand for tech talent is so high that the government continues to invest millions into programs designed to develop a talent pipeline directly from universities while also scaling efforts in pre-employment training and mid-career upskilling to expand and elevate its workforce.
